摘要
The alpha-Fe2O3 nanofibers were prepared by the transform chemical precipitation using NaOH and FeSO4 center dot 7H2O. The reaction conditions were that: the concentration of FeSO4 solution was 0.1mol center dot L-1 and NaOH solution was 4mol center dot L-1, dripping speed of NaOH solution was 50mL center dot min-1, reacting temperature was 20 degrees C, pH value of final titration was 12, mixing speed was 1200r center dot min-1, torrefaction temperature was 320 degrees C, torrefaction time was 1 hour. The XRD and TEM analyzed results indicate that: the sample was pure alpha-Fe2O3 crystal phase, the diameter of alpha-Fe2O3 sample is about 2-20nm and the length is about 100-600nm.
